Do I need a cross-border work permit for a role in Vaud?
EU/EFTA residents living in the border zone of the country adjoining Canton Vaud can apply for a G permit; the Swiss employer files it with that canton's migration office after the contract is signed. Border-zone rules and processing times vary by neighbouring country and canton, so confirm the specifics with Vaud's cantonal migration office or with HR during the application.
